ESPN did a list of emergency QBs due to injuries. Here's how every team's QB situation looks like if the worst-case scenario happens:

Bills: Backup receiver Chris Hogan (was college QB/current TE MarQueis Gray but he's IR'd)
Dolphins: Receiver Jarvis Landry
Patriots: Amendola (was Edelman but he's done)
Jets: Kerley or Bilal Powell
Ravens: Punter Sam Koch
Bengals: Sanu
Browns: Brian Hartline
Steelers: Heath Miller
Texans: Punter Shane Lechler or Cecil Shorts
Colts: Pat McAfee
Jags: Denard Robinson
Titans: Kendall Wright or Harry Douglas
Broncos: Owen Daniels
Chiefs: Spencer Ware
Raiders: Crabtree
Chargers: Weddle
Cowboys: Beasley
Giants: ODB or Randle
Eagles: Trey Burton
Washington: Darrel Young or Andre Roberts
Bears: Forte
Lions: Tate
Packers: Cobb
Vikings: Jarius Wright or Cordarrelle or McKinnon
Falcons: Eric Weems or Hester or Tamme or Jake Matthews
Panthers: Philly Brown
Saints: Willie Snead
Bucs: Russell Shepard or Sims or Rainey
Cards: Patrick Peterson
Rams: Johnny Hekker (punter)
49ers: Blake Bell or Ellington or Boldin
Seahawks: Kam
